€12 million in housing & roads funding for Sligo county council



Sligo County Council have received over 12 million euro in funding for housing and transport works to be started in 2017.

The department of the environment have allocated just under 3 million euro for the building of 22 social houses at Fr. O’Flanagan terrace.

The first housing contract in seven years was signed by the council this morning and work is expected to begin next year.

Transport Infrastructure Ireland have also allocated 9.6 million euro for works on the N4, N16 and the N15 at Hughes’s bridge.

Work will begin on the N15 in 2017 with document preparation expected on the N4 and N16 ahead of construction work in 2018

Cathaoirleach of the council, Fine Gael councillor Hubert Keaney says it’s a great vote of confidence in Sligo.

A Leitrim councillor has voiced his disappointment that more progress has not been made on the realignment of the N16 Sligo to Blacklion road on the County Sligo side.

Fine Gael Councillor Sean McDermott was speaking after it was announced that traffic light restrictions at road works near Glenfarne will be removeed for the Christmas period.

Cllr McDermott points out that much work has been done on the N16 in Leitrim but he said similar improvements and progress have not taken place in County Sligo or on the N4 from Belcoo to Enniskillen.
